Transaction 75e76cb85618201a523976dbd8af2c3de1766ed6a16a85fd78c63f9ca29fe261
1 Input
1 Output
-
75e76cb85618201a523976dbd8af2c3de1766ed6a16a85fd78c63f9ca29fe261:0
- value
- 4996836
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ef033a66c27b819f26f5d74a40254cdf1e28e27 OP_EQUAL
- address
- 34Wbwou7E7TaMse8etHpSqxcVVsVTcDWkj